Guide to Riesel Police Jail, Texas

Overview of Riesel Police Jail

The Riesel Police Jail is a short-term detention facility located in Riesel, Texas. This facility is typically used to hold individuals who have been recently arrested by the Riesel Police Department before they are either released on bail or transported to a longer-term facility. As a smaller jail, it is mainly used for temporary detainment.

Contact Information

  • Address: 104 North Highway 6, Riesel, TX 76682, USA
  • Phone Number: +1 254-896-6501

How to Locate an Inmate

To locate an inmate at Riesel Police Jail, you should call the jail directly at +1 254-896-6501. As this is a smaller facility, they do not have an online inmate lookup system.

Booking and Release Process

Individuals arrested are brought to the facility, booked, and held until they are either released on bond or their court date. The release process will typically follow once legal proceedings are complete or bail conditions met.
